Stir-fry chicken and pea pods


2 tbsp low-sodium soy sauce

2 tbsp cooking sherry or dry white wine (Optional) 1 tbsp. fresh or 1 tsp. dry ginger 1 clove garlic or ¼ tsp. garlic powder ½ tsp poultry seasoning 1 tsp lemon pepper ½ tsp salt

3 large chicken breasts (or 1 pound) - chopped into bite sized pieces 4 diced green onions 1 cup fresh button mushrooms sliced

2 cups fresh or 1 pkg frozen pea pods 1-2 tbsp. oil for stir frying (I use avocado or sesame)

Blend together the soy sauce, ginger, wine, garlic, poultry seasoning, lemon pepper, and salt in a bowl. Mix in chicken pieces and marinate for 30 minutes. Next put the oil in a hot skillet or wok and add the chicken with marinade. Saute for 5-10 minutes until the chicken is done. Ad pea pods, cook and then add the green onions and mushrooms. Stir fry the vegetables until they are tender-crisp (4 minutes or less).

This recipe is flexible, you can add the vegetables you like to increase your enjoyment.


Serve with white or brown rice.
